Mesothelioma Claims

A mesothelioma claim is a legal matter that seeks financial compensation for asbestos victims. Compensation is granted through a mesothelioma case, mesothelioma compensation or an asbestos trust fund award.

The process is complex and lengthy, but using a reputable law firm can ease the process for victims and their families. Compensation can be used to cover medical expenses as well as other costs associated with mesothelioma.

A mesothelioma claim can be filed either as personal injury lawsuits or the wrongful death suit, based on the circumstances. A wrongful death claim alleges negligence on the part of a person or company that caused the death of a loved one. Wrongful Death Claims are often brought by spouses or children or other relatives of victims who have died.

Mesothelioma compensation can help patients and their families pay for medical treatments pay funeral costs, and help with financial losses. A mesothelioma-related case could take a few months or more than a full year to be resolved. This is due to the fact that your attorney and defense counsel must agree on the appropriate compensation amount. This could be done through arbitration or mediation. In rare instances it is possible that a trial is required.

It is essential to locate mesothelioma lawyers who provides a free case assessment and payment on a contingent basis. This means that you won't be required to pay any attorney fees unless they are successful in your case.
